Critical Rules
- Engine naming — always
{model}_dynamic_b{MAX_BS}.engine. Never bare model_dynamic.engine.
- batch_size == num_streams — in DS runs,
batch-size and stream count are always equal.
- Log filenames are fixed —
trtexec_b1.log, trtexec_b${MAX_BS}.log, ds_s${N}_run1.log, ds_s${N}_run2.log. No timestamps. Report generation reads exact paths.
- Parser zero-init — always
NvDsInferObjectDetectionInfo obj = {};. Required for DS 9.0 OBB support; bare obj; leaves rotation_angle uninitialized, causing tilted bounding boxes.
- KITTI validation gate — do NOT proceed to Step 7 if KITTI frame count is zero or detection rate < 90%.
- Shared venv —
build/.venv_optimum reused across all models. Never create per-model venvs.
- trtexec
--noDataTransfers — GPU-only compute matches DeepStream's GPU-to-GPU data flow.
- Report HTML+PDF — always use
skills/deepstream-import-vision-model/scripts/report/md-to-html-pdf.py. Never write a custom HTML generator or call wkhtmltopdf directly.
- Object detection only — reject non-detection architectures from
config.json before building anything.
- Encoder fallback (MANDATORY) —
x264enc and openh264enc are prohibited. On NVENC-unavailable systems, use theoraenc + oggmux (LGPL; ships in gst-plugins-base; output is .ogv). If theoraenc/oggmux are absent, skip video creation (DS_SINGLE_STREAM_MODE=skipped). Report which mode was used: nvv4l2h264enc / theoraenc-fallback / skipped.
- Video source (MANDATORY) — default is always
sample_720p.mp4 (1280×720). Never autonomously substitute sample_1080p_h264.mp4 or any other file. Only use a different video when the user explicitly provides a path (via DS_VIDEO env var or script argument).

Quick Error Reference
| Error | Fix |
|---|
| Tilted/diagonal bounding boxes | Parser struct not zero-initialized — use NvDsInferObjectDetectionInfo obj = {}; |
| Zero KITTI files | gie-kitti-output-dir not read by nvinfer — use ds-kitti-dump.sh (wraps deepstream-app) |
| Engine rebuilds every DS run | model-engine-file path wrong — check relative path from config/ dir |
setDimensions negative dims | Add infer-dims=3;H;W to nvinfer config for dynamic ONNX models |
--memPoolSize workspace 0.03 MiB | Use M suffix not MiB — e.g. --memPoolSize=workspace:32768M |
| ForeignNode build failure (DETR) | Use dynamo export path or run onnxsim — see references/engine-build.md |
| Zero detections | Wrong net-scale-factor — check model family table in references/pipeline-run.md |
No module named 'pyservicemaker' | Install into venv: pip install /opt/nvidia/deepstream/.../pyservicemaker*.whl |
Anti-Patterns
- Assuming every vision checkpoint can drop into DeepStream unchanged: Export format, parser behavior, and label mapping often need explicit work.
- Skipping intermediate validation between model export, TensorRT engine build, and pipeline integration: It makes failures much harder to localize.
- Using a single happy-path stream as the only benchmark: Multi-stream behavior and parser correctness can fail later.
